Work Pattern

  • Week 1: Monday 22:00‑06:00
  • Week 1: Tuesday 22:00‑06:00
  • Week 1: Saturday 22:00‑06:00
  • Week 2: Monday 22:00‑06:00
  • Week 2: Wednesday 22:00‑06:00
  • Week 2: Friday 22:00‑06:00

Due to operational requirements, all successful candidates will be asked to work up to full time during the weeks commencing 14th and 21st December.

Under 18 disclaimer

This job role involves working through the night and this means we can’t consider applications from anyone under the age of 18. This is to comply with the relevant health and safety legislation and to keep our colleagues safe in the workplace.

Unsocial Premium

Please note that the + £3.00 p/h unsocial premium is only added on any hours worked between 22:00-06:00.

Purpose

To deliver a great shopping experience for our customers, we are looking for colleagues who put customers before tasks every time whilst championing and promoting our brilliant products. As the face of the business, you will be the voice of our customers helping us to continually improve.

Key Accountabilities

  • Serve our customers efficiently, both on the shop floor and at service points
  • Keep the store clean and tidy, ensuring that our shelves are always stocked with product
  • Monitor and deliver on the daily sales targets, priorities, promotions and selling opportunities
  • Proactively engage with customers to understand their needs, make recommendations and deliver remarkable service throughout their visit to store
  • Build expert product knowledge to sell and recommend our products and services
  • We’ll give you the training to utilise all digital tools and communication channels to deliver for the customer every time

Key Capabilities

  • High levels of customer service
  • Committed to delivering excellent work with great attention to detail
  • Open to and acts upon feedback, asking for this regularly
  • Takes accountability for planning and managing own workload efficiently
  • Strong communication skills
  • Adaptable to changing situations
  • Builds positive relationships by being a good listener
  • Good level of digital capability
